Atlantis The Palm

 

 

The renowned Asateer tent returned to Atlantis The Palm, this year with the addition of a beautiful outdoor terrace. Featuring an elegant design, guests can soak up the atmosphere for Iftar or Suhoor as they dine on a fusion buffet featuring various theme nights, including international, Arabesque, Khaleeji, Persian, and Turkish cuisine. The tent features a Royal Majlis, six VIP Majlis areas, as well as booth seating and 110 dining tables, including the new outdoor terrace area. The food at Asateer is managed by Ali El Bourji, Executive Arabic Chef at Atlantis Dubai, who has comprised a unique menu featuring different cuisines from around the region. Visitors will also be treated to various live entertainment throughout Suhour.

Kempinski Hotel & Residences Palm Jumeirah

 

 

The Kempinski Hotel & Residences on Palm Jumeirah invites guests to its Layali Ramadan Tent to break their fast with loved ones under the stars. This standalone tent, located in the hotel’s serene gardens, will set the stage for a unique experience featuring traditional delicacies and seasonal sweets. The tent will host a buffet-style experience with a wide selection of hot and cold mezze, a salad bar, shawarma, a saj station,  BBQ and an ouzi carving station. This year’s Iftar menu will also feature over 40 main courses such as Kibbeh bil Laban, Chicken Tagine, Fish Majboos and Baked Lamb Kofta and there will be a wide variety of Arabic and International dessert options to choose from. Guests will also be able to enjoy live music and entertainment hosted against the backdrop of Dubai’s skyline.
